Monz takes over as ceo of Carl Zeiss Meditec
Ludwin Monz has been named as chief executive of Carl Zeiss Meditec.
Monz has been a member of Carl Zeiss Meditec's management board since October 2007 and is responsible for the firm's Ophthalmological Systems division. Prior to this he led the Microsurgery division for six years.
With a doctorate in physics and an MBA, Monz joined the Carl Zeiss Group in 1994 and has worked in medical technology since 2000.
